Is there an onsen available at Ryokan Tori?
Ryokan Tori does not have an onsen. Our bathrooms are shared, but we take pride in ensuring their cleanliness and comfort.
What are the check-in and check-out times?
Check-in is between 16:00 and 21:00. Check-out must be completed between 08:30 and 10:30. Please inform us in advance of your arrival time.
What languages are spoken at Ryokan Tori?
Our staff speaks English, Japanese, and Chinese to better serve you.
Are there any restrictions or specific regulations to follow?
Ryokan Tori is adults-only and we must respect a curfew from 23:00 to 08:00. Smoking and parties are also prohibited.
What wellness services do you offer?
We offer daily housekeeping to ensure your comfort during your stay. Unfortunately, we do not offer a spa or onsen.
What dining options are available?
An exceptional Asian breakfast is served every morning. For lunch and dinner, several restaurants are nearby.
Does Ryokan Tori have parking?
There is no parking available on site. We recommend using public transportation to reach our establishment.
What activities or tourist sites are nearby?
Ryokan Tori is located near several tourist sites such as Nijo Castle, Kyoto Imperial Palace, and Kinkaku-ji Temple, all accessible within a few kilometers.
Are pets allowed?
No, pets are not allowed at Ryokan Tori to ensure the comfort of all guests.
Are there cultural activities available nearby?
Yes, several museums such as the Kyoto International Manga Museum and the Chado Research Center Gallery offer enriching cultural experiences a few kilometers from our ryokan.
How can I access Ryokan Tori by public transport?
Kitano Hakubaicho Station is 1.2 km from our establishment, while Imadegawa Subway Station is 1.7 km away, making public transport access easy.
Do you offer Internet access?
Yes, we provide free Wi-Fi throughout the establishment so you can stay connected during your stay.
